The title “konpeito” is derived from the Portuguese phrase “confeito,” which means “sugar-coated.” It was first launched to Japan by Portuguese merchants within the sixteenth century. The Japanese adopted the confection and gave it its personal distinctive twist, making a smaller, extra delicate model of the unique. Over time, konpeito grew to become a staple of Japanese festivals and celebrations, particularly through the autumn season.
The method of creating konpeito is intricate and time-consuming. Sugar is dissolved in water and cooked till it varieties a thick syrup. The syrup is then repeatedly poured over tiny starch balls, that are progressively coated in a number of layers of sugar. The Japanese language belongs to the Japonic language household, a definite language household that shares no recognized relationship with another language group. As an agglutinative language, Japanese constructs phrases by combining a number of morphemes, every representing a specific grammatical operate. This attribute permits for a variety of phrase varieties and grammatical complexities.
The Japanese writing system is a composite of three distinct parts: hiragana, katakana, and kanji. Hiragana and katakana are phonetic syllabaries, every consisting of 46 characters. Kanji, alternatively, are logographic characters that every symbolize a phrase or idea. This tripartite writing system contributes to the distinctive visible aesthetic of Japanese textual content and provides layers of complexity to the language’s written kind.
